verb
- past tense of vapour; converted into vapor or steam
- past tense of vapour; talked boastfully or made empty threats
Usage: British spelling
Usage: archaic; British spelling
Examples
- The water vapoured quickly in the intense heat.
- The morning dew vapoured as the sun rose higher.
- The old knight vapoured about his past victories.
- He vapoured endlessly but never followed through on his threats.
- The liquid nitrogen vapoured instantly when exposed to room temperature.
